The mosquito situation in Mukeriān, India can be a cause for concern due to its geographical location and climate. The town experiences a significant mosquito population throughout the year, thriving in the warm and humid conditions. With stagnant water bodies like ponds and puddles contributing to their breeding grounds, mosquitoes are abundant in Mukeriān.
Mosquitoes in Mukeriān not only pose a potential health risk but are also carriers of diseases such as dengue fever, malaria, and chikungunya. Their bites can cause discomfort, itching, allergic reactions, and even more serious health complications. To combat this, the local authorities are actively involved in mosquito control measures, including fogging and insecticide spraying. It is crucial for residents and visitors to take personal precautions by using repellents, wearing protective clothing, and maintaining sanitation to reduce the risk of mosquito-borne diseases.
When traveling to Mukeriān, India, it is essential to check if vaccinations for mosquito-borne diseases are recommended or required. Depending on your travel itinerary, health status, and duration of visit, vaccinations for diseases like dengue fever or malaria may be necessary to protect yourself from potential health risks. It is advisable to consult with a healthcare provider or a travel medicine specialist before your trip to Mukeriān to ensure you are adequately protected against mosquito-borne illnesses.
